Torrevieja, like a local
Don't miss
- Salt Lakes of Torrevieja: Famous for their stunning pink and turquoise waters, perfect for photography and wellness benefits.
- Torrevieja Marina: A bustling area with restaurants and shops, offering beautiful views of the sea.
- Aquopolis Torrevieja: A fun water park for families, featuring slides and pools to cool off in the summer.
- Museo del Mar y de la Sal: Showcases the city's history with salt production and maritime heritage.
Where to eat
- Restaurante El Sarmiento: Known for its authentic Spanish tapas and paella made with fresh local ingredients.
- La Casa de la Pizza: Offers delicious, wood-fired pizzas with a Mediterranean twist.
- Cafetería La Estación: Great spot for traditional churros and a local breakfast experience.
Do this
- Flamenco Show: Experience the passion of Spanish culture through an energetic flamenco performance.
- Local Market Day: Explore the vibrant market for fresh produce, local crafts, and a taste of daily life.
- Sunset at La Mata Beach: Witness breathtaking sunsets over the Mediterranean, a perfect way to end your day.
Local tips
- Visit the lesser-known beaches like Playa de los Naufragos for a quieter experience.
- Try the local dish 'Caldereta de Pescado' at smaller, family-run restaurants for an authentic taste.
- Check local listings for pop-up events and festivals, especially in the off-season.
- Bring a reusable water bottle; many places have drinking water fountains, helping to stay hydrated and reduce plastic use.
Know before you go
Best time
Apr-Jun, Sep-Oct. These months offer pleasant weather with mild temperatures, perfect for outdoor activities and beach visits, while avoiding the peak summer crowds.
Getting around
Buses are the main public transport, while taxis and ride-sharing services like Uber and Bolt are widely available.
Airport
ALC
Language
Spanish is the main language, with some English spoken in tourist areas.
Money
Euro (EUR). Credit cards are widely accepted, but it's advisable to carry some cash for small purchases.
Safety
Torrevieja is generally safe for tourists, with low crime rates. However, standard precautions should be taken, especially at night.
